Hi all:
Well up and running again, everything seems to be running fine except I have a SIP contact host issue.
When I put in my DynDns assigned host, I don't get any audio and the remote isn't functioning.
However, when I replace the DynDns host with my ISP assigned IP, it establishes a connection and everything's fine.
Any fix for this? The only thing I know to do now is watch for the IP change to update the SIP contact host field.
TNX & 73:
Michael

I think you checked the "DNS Status" too soon after Applying settings(=restarting the RRC). It will take awhile before DNS Status becomes something else than "Unknown".
